The Role

As a Junior Town Planner, you will support the planning team on a varied portfolio of live development projects. This role offers an excellent opportunity for a graduate or early-career planner to gain hands-on experience in a commercial and fast-paced environment.

Key Responsibilities

  • Assisting with the preparation and submission of planning applications
  • Supporting site appraisals and development feasibility studies
  • Reviewing and analysing local and national planning policy
  • Drafting planning statements and supporting documents
  • Liaising with local planning authorities, consultants, and internal teams
  • Maintaining accurate and well-organised project files

Candidate Requirements

  • Degree in Town Planning, Urban Planning, Geography, or a related discipline
  • RTPI-accredited degree preferred
  • Strong interest in planning and the built environment
  • Excellent analytical skills with strong attention to detail
  • Ability to read and interpret drawings and plans
  • Organised, motivated, and keen to develop within a growing business
